Early Life

Tim Melia was born on May 15, 1986, in New York to parents Michael and Julie Melia. Growing up, he showed a natural talent for soccer and began playing at a young age. His love for the sport only grew as he got older, and he knew that he wanted to pursue a career as a professional soccer player.

College Career

Melia attended the State University of New York at Oneonta, where he played college soccer and honed his skills as a goalkeeper. He then transferred to Lynn University, where he continued to excel on the field and caught the attention of scouts looking for promising young talent.

Professional Career

Real Salt Lake

In 2010, Melia was drafted by Real Salt Lake in the MLS SuperDraft, marking the beginning of his professional career. He quickly made a name for himself as a talented goalkeeper with excellent reflexes and a strong presence on the field.

Charleston Battery

While playing for Real Salt Lake, Melia also had a brief stint with the Charleston Battery in the USL Second Division. During his time with the team, he helped lead them to a championship victory in 2010, solidifying his reputation as a top-tier goalkeeper.

Chivas USA

After his time with Real Salt Lake and the Charleston Battery, Melia went on to play for Chivas USA, where he formed a strong partnership with defender Joaquin Velazquez. Together, they were a formidable force on the field and helped the team achieve success during their tenure.
